Ability to switch on Laybuy payments on for orders over a certain amount
While I think Laybuy is a fantastic addition, I don't really want customers using it for small orders given the higher % costs for using LayBuy. Therefore, I suggest we have the ability to set a threshold where LayBuy then becomes an option.
For me, I would like to offer LayBuy on orders over £100. I think this would then help push the avg order spend up.

Dauwalders of SalisburyGiven that the fees associate with having merchant account are set at about 4.75% of the total order Purchase Price
So if you set a higher purchase threshold you will be paying a higher fee - a £100 purchase = £4.75 in fees
Smaller orders have a small fee - a £10 purchase = £0.475p in fees
Setting a higher threshold would have no benefit on the fees and costs as it is set as a percentage of the total purchase order price
I agree the only benefit in setting a threshold would be to encourage higher sales thus increasing the avg spend this will not reducing overall fees/costs
